Shop Fitting Facelift for Thandi’s Takeaway

Share |

Creative Shop assists a fellow local Johannesburg based business with free shop fitting services.

Johannesburg, Gauteng (I-Newswire) June 10, 2011 - Creative Shop, a Johannesburg based shop fitting company, assisted fellow local entrepreneur, Thandi Mokhali, with free shop fitting services for her fledgling takeaway business, Thandi’s Takeaways.

Creative Shop has supported Thandi’s Takeaways from the day it opened six year ago by allowing Ms. Mokhali to run her business from Creative Shop’s factory site rent free.

Trading from underneath a makeshift canopy, Thandi’s Takeaways has since gone on to become a favourite with the local community who appreciate Ms. Mokhali’s traditional African style menu and tasty cooking.

Brandon Williams, Director of Creative Shop, watched Thandi’s Takeaways grow from strength to strength over the years; and was impressed with Ms. Mokhali’s ambition and entrepreneurial spirit. However, after speaking with Ms. Mokhali, Mr Williams learned of the difficulties involved in trading out of an informal structure.

Since the Thandi’s Takeaways canopy tent was exposed to the elements, Ms. Mokhali had to pack up all her produce and cooking equipment every evening and take it with her on the long taxi ride back to her home. Ms. Mokhali was also afraid that criminals would steal her furniture and canopy during the night.

When Mr. Williams found out Ms. Mokhali was unable to upgrade her business to a more permanent structure due to financial difficulties; he offered to assist her by using his shop fitting expertise to build her a new store.

Mr. Williams and the Creative Shop team spent a morning converting a brand new Wendy house into a mobile takeaway shop, complete with signage and a brand new gas grill. Wheels were installed on the bottom of the newly designed shop so that if Ms. Mokhali ever wants to move location, she can to do so with ease.

The new shop was ready in time to open for its usual one o’clock lunch time serving.

Ms. Mokhali is delighted with her new retail premises because she can now lock all her belongings and equipment in her store at night without worrying about rain and criminals.

Mr. Williams believes it is the responsibility of every business to support the local entrepreneurs who are making a difference it their community and encourages other entrepreneurs to assist their fellow businesses in whatever way they can.

Creative Shop wishes Thandi’s Takeaways all the best for the future.
